The Evolution of 3D Game Graphics
From 2D to 3D: A Historical Perspective
The transition from 2D to 3D graphics marked a significant milestone in gaming history. Early games relied on simple pixel art, limiting visual depth. As technology advanced, developers began exploring three-dimensional environments. This shift allowed for more immersive gameplay experiences. Players could navigate complex worlds with greater realism. Enhanced graphics engines facilitated this evolution. They enabled detailed textures and dynamic lighting. Such improvements captivated audiences and expanded market potential. The impact of this transition is undeniable.

Influential Games and Their Designers
Case Study: Groundbreaking Titles
Groundbreaking titles have reshaped the gaming landscape significantly. Games like “The Legend of Zelda: Breath of the Wild” introduced open-world exploration. This innovation allowed players unprecedented freedom. Similarly, “The Last of Us” emphasized narrative depth and character development. Such storytelling techniques resonate with audiences. He notes that these titles set new industry standards. Their success demonstrates the importance of creativity. Unique gameplay mechanics can drive market growth.
Profiles of Pioneering Designers
Pioneering designers have significantly influenced the gaming industry. For instance, Shigeru Miyamoto created iconic franchises like “Super Mario” and “Zelda.” His innovative approach to gameplay has set benchmarks. Similarly, Hideo Kojima is known for his narrative-driven titles, particularly “Metal Gear Solid.” He emphasizes storytelling in interactive media. These designers have reshaped player expectations. Their work demonstrates the importance of creativity. Unique visions can lead to lasting impact.
